Output 2403fd67450913936dc413987ee055a496adb23eeb9c1b6d10740ffc6e0d8391:60

value
104638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b02279d48c4f393e7992c36c96d7f975b0f1f28f OP_EQUAL
address
3HkL9jVQQ3jqDjBn28TL7sbHQPReg7Wz3P
transaction
2403fd67450913936dc413987ee055a496adb23eeb9c1b6d10740ffc6e0d8391
confirmations
166968
spent
true